/external/proguard/src/proguard/classfile/visitor/ |
MemberToClassVisitor.java | 48 public void visitProgramField(ProgramClass programClass, ProgramField programField) 50 if (!programClass.equals(lastVisitedClass)) 52 classVisitor.visitProgramClass(programClass); 54 lastVisitedClass = programClass; 59 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 61 if (!programClass.equals(lastVisitedClass)) 63 classVisitor.visitProgramClass(programClass); 65 lastVisitedClass = programClass; [all...] |
SimpleClassPrinter.java | 77 public void visitProgramClass(ProgramClass programClass) 81 programClass.getAccessFlags() : 83 programClass.getName())); 99 public void visitProgramField(ProgramClass programClass, ProgramField programField) 103 programClass.getAccessFlags() : 105 programClass.getName()) + 111 programField.getName(programClass), 112 programField.getDescriptor(programClass))); [all...] |
ProgramMemberFilter.java | 51 public void visitProgramField(ProgramClass programClass, ProgramField programField) 53 memberVisitor.visitProgramField(programClass, programField); 57 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 59 memberVisitor.visitProgramMethod(programClass, programMethod);
|
VariableMemberVisitor.java | 62 public void visitProgramField(ProgramClass programClass, ProgramField programField) 66 memberVisitor.visitProgramField(programClass, programField); 71 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 75 memberVisitor.visitProgramMethod(programClass, programMethod);
|
MemberClassAccessFilter.java | 56 public void visitProgramField(ProgramClass programClass, ProgramField programField) 58 if (accepted(programClass, programField.getAccessFlags())) 60 memberVisitor.visitProgramField(programClass, programField); 65 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 67 if (accepted(programClass, programMethod.getAccessFlags())) 69 memberVisitor.visitProgramMethod(programClass, programMethod);
|
MemberDescriptorFilter.java | 71 public void visitProgramField(ProgramClass programClass, ProgramField programField) 73 if (accepted(programField.getDescriptor(programClass))) 75 memberVisitor.visitProgramField(programClass, programField); 80 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 82 if (accepted(programMethod.getDescriptor(programClass))) 84 memberVisitor.visitProgramMethod(programClass, programMethod);
|
/external/proguard/src/proguard/shrink/ |
UsagePrinter.java | 90 public void visitProgramClass(ProgramClass programClass) 92 if (usageMarker.isUsed(programClass)) 96 className = programClass.getName(); 98 programClass.fieldsAccept(this); 99 programClass.methodsAccept(this); 105 ps.println(ClassUtil.externalClassName(programClass.getName())); 112 ps.println(ClassUtil.externalClassName(programClass.getName())); 120 public void visitProgramField(ProgramClass programClass, ProgramField programField [all...] |
ShortestUsageMarker.java | 51 protected void markProgramClassBody(ProgramClass programClass) 55 currentUsageMark = new ShortestUsageMark(getShortestUsageMark(programClass), 58 programClass); 60 super.markProgramClassBody(programClass); 66 protected void markProgramFieldBody(ProgramClass programClass, ProgramField programField) 73 programClass, 76 super.markProgramFieldBody(programClass, programField); 82 protected void markProgramMethodBody(ProgramClass programClass, ProgramMethod programMethod [all...] |
UsedMemberFilter.java | 59 public void visitProgramField(ProgramClass programClass, ProgramField programField) 63 memberVisitor.visitProgramField(programClass, programField); 68 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 72 memberVisitor.visitProgramMethod(programClass, programMethod);
|
/external/proguard/src/proguard/obfuscate/ |
MappingPrinter.java | 70 public void visitProgramClass(ProgramClass programClass) 72 String name = programClass.getName(); 73 String newName = ClassObfuscator.newClassName(programClass); 81 programClass.fieldsAccept(this); 82 programClass.methodsAccept(this); 88 public void visitProgramField(ProgramClass programClass, ProgramField programField) 96 programField.getName(programClass), 97 programField.getDescriptor(programClass)) [all...] |
AttributeShrinker.java | 47 public void visitProgramClass(ProgramClass programClass) 50 programClass.u2attributesCount = 51 shrinkArray(programClass.attributes, 52 programClass.u2attributesCount); 55 programClass.fieldsAccept(this); 56 programClass.methodsAccept(this); 57 programClass.attributesAccept(this); 69 public void visitProgramMember(ProgramClass programClass, ProgramMember programMember [all...] |
ClassRenamer.java | 48 public void visitProgramClass(ProgramClass programClass) 51 programClass.thisClassConstantAccept(this); 54 programClass.fieldsAccept(this); 55 programClass.methodsAccept(this); 71 public void visitProgramMember(ProgramClass programClass, 75 String name = programMember.getName(programClass); 81 new ConstantPoolEditor(programClass).addUtf8Constant(newName); 106 new ConstantPoolEditor((ProgramClass)clazz).addUtf8Constant(newName) [all...] |
/external/proguard/src/proguard/optimize/peephole/ |
ClassMerger.java | 58 private final ProgramClass targetClass; 77 public ClassMerger(ProgramClass targetClass, 98 public ClassMerger(ProgramClass targetClass, 112 public void visitProgramClass(ProgramClass programClass) 115 //DEBUG = programClass.getName().equals(CLASS_NAME) || 122 visitProgramClass0(programClass); 127 System.err.println(" Class = ["+programClass.getName()+"]"); 133 programClass.accept(new ClassPrinter()); 141 public void visitProgramClass0(ProgramClass programClass [all...] |
ClassFinalizer.java | 63 public void visitProgramClass(ProgramClass programClass) 69 if ((programClass.u2accessFlags & (ClassConstants.INTERNAL_ACC_FINAL | 72 !KeepMarker.isKept(programClass) && 73 programClass.subClasses == null) 75 programClass.u2accessFlags |= ClassConstants.INTERNAL_ACC_FINAL; 80 extraClassVisitor.visitProgramClass(programClass);
|
/external/proguard/src/proguard/classfile/editor/ |
MemberAdder.java | 49 private final ProgramClass targetClass; 64 public MemberAdder(ProgramClass targetClass) 81 public MemberAdder(ProgramClass targetClass, 97 public void visitProgramField(ProgramClass programClass, ProgramField programField) 99 //String name = programField.getName(programClass); 100 //String descriptor = programField.getDescriptor(programClass); 131 // System.out.println("MemberAdder: updating field ["+programClass+"."+programField.getName(programClass)+" "+programField.getDescriptor(programClass)+"] into ["+targetClass.getName()+"]") [all...] |
ClassElementSorter.java | 23 import proguard.classfile.ProgramClass; 45 public void visitProgramClass(ProgramClass programClass) 47 programClass.accept(constantPoolSorter); 48 programClass.accept(interfaceSorter); 49 // programClass.accept(classMemberSorter); 50 programClass.accept(attributeSorter);
|
AttributeSorter.java | 43 public void visitProgramClass(ProgramClass programClass) 46 Arrays.sort(programClass.attributes, 0, programClass.u2attributesCount, this); 49 programClass.fieldsAccept(this); 50 programClass.methodsAccept(this); 56 public void visitProgramMember(ProgramClass programClass, ProgramMember programMember) 62 programMember.attributesAccept(programClass, this);
|
ClassMemberSorter.java | 39 public void visitProgramClass(ProgramClass programClass) 42 Arrays.sort(programClass.fields, 0, programClass.u2fieldsCount, this); 45 Arrays.sort(programClass.methods, 0, programClass.u2methodsCount, this);
|
/external/proguard/src/proguard/classfile/attribute/visitor/ |
AllAttributeVisitor.java | 74 public void visitProgramClass(ProgramClass programClass) 76 programClass.attributesAccept(attributeVisitor); 81 programClass.fieldsAccept(this); 82 programClass.methodsAccept(this); 83 programClass.attributesAccept(this); 93 public void visitProgramMember(ProgramClass programClass, ProgramMember programMember) 95 programMember.attributesAccept(programClass, attributeVisitor); 100 programMember.attributesAccept(programClass, this) [all...] |
/external/proguard/src/proguard/optimize/info/ |
MemberOptimizationInfoSetter.java | 41 public void visitProgramField(ProgramClass programClass, ProgramField programField) 45 FieldOptimizationInfo.setFieldOptimizationInfo(programClass, 51 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 55 MethodOptimizationInfo.setMethodOptimizationInfo(programClass,
|
/external/proguard/src/proguard/optimize/ |
MemberDescriptorSpecializer.java | 71 public void visitProgramField(ProgramClass programClass, ProgramField programField) 81 System.out.println("MemberDescriptorSpecializer: "+programClass.getName()+"."+programField.getName(programClass)+" "+programField.getDescriptor(programClass)); 90 extraParameterMemberVisitor.visitProgramField(programClass, programField); 97 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 106 ClassUtil.internalMethodParameterCount(programMethod.getDescriptor(programClass)); 121 System.out.println("MemberDescriptorSpecializer: "+programClass.getName()+"."+programMethod.getName(programClass)+programMethod.getDescriptor(programClass)) [all...] |
ConstantMemberFilter.java | 57 public void visitProgramField(ProgramClass programClass, ProgramField programField) 63 constantMemberVisitor.visitProgramField(programClass, programField); 68 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 74 constantMemberVisitor.visitProgramMethod(programClass, programMethod);
|
KeptMemberFilter.java | 53 public void visitProgramField(ProgramClass programClass, ProgramField programField) 57 memberVisitor.visitProgramField(programClass, programField); 62 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 66 memberVisitor.visitProgramMethod(programClass, programMethod);
|
/external/proguard/src/proguard/ |
DescriptorKeepChecker.java | 98 public void visitProgramField(ProgramClass programClass, ProgramField programField) 100 //referencingClass = programClass; 109 public void visitProgramMethod(ProgramClass programClass, ProgramMethod programMethod) 111 referencingClass = programClass; 126 if (ClassUtil.isInternalClassType(programMethod.getDescriptor(programClass))) 144 public void visitProgramClass(ProgramClass programClass) 146 if (!KeepMarker.isKept(programClass)) [all...] |
/external/proguard/src/proguard/classfile/ |
ProgramField.java | 69 public void accept(ProgramClass programClass, MemberVisitor memberVisitor) 71 memberVisitor.visitProgramField(programClass, this); 75 public void attributesAccept(ProgramClass programClass, AttributeVisitor attributeVisitor) 79 attributes[index].accept(programClass, this, attributeVisitor);
|